Bidding in pyjamas: how the online Inglis Easter sale went for one British agent

BY MARTIN STEVENS | RACING POST

om Pritchard-Gordon of Badgers Bloodstock, one of the few entities who successfully bid on lots in this week's online Inglis Easter YearlingT Sale from the northern hemisphere, is still recovering from staying up two nights in a row to follow the action in Australia but has hailed the process as “relatively pain free” and is convinced digital platforms will be of increasing importance to the industry. Badgers Bloodstock paid $450,000 for an American Pharoah (Pioneerof The Nile) filly out of the Group 1-placed Fastnet Rock (Danheill) mare Lake Geneva and $110,000 for a Pierro (Lonhro) sister to Group 3-placed Rome out of the Exceed And Excel (Danehill) mare Dance Card.
